Commercial Description:
Kolsch, the clean and refreshing beer style of Cologne, Germany, quenches summertime thirst. This pale golden ale with a lightly fruity aroma is cold-conditioned or lagered after its primary fermentation. More simply, our Summertime uses only the finest malts and German hops to create the perfect beer for hot Summer days and warm Summer nights.

Objectively speaking: Fresh on tap at Clybroun, this was an absolutely superb Kölsch, better than most I’ve had in Cologne.
I like: Absolutely spot on. This is one pint I downed in less than 10 minutes and could have done it again until I fell as natural as it felt. Precisely what I’m looking for in the style. Hugely refreshing, focused, crisp soft cerealic taste, based on doughy freshness. Lasting lacy white head. Gentle creamy, minimal acidity acts as a bonus. Not bubbly, but enthusiast, rather big-bubbled, coating carbonation. Soft noble hop kiss in the finish leaves lots of room for the breadiness and graininess. Fresh! Fresh! Fresh!
I dislike: I can’t believe how low this is scored. The bottles must not translate the exuberant freshness all that well.
